Can a pregnancy test give a false positive if left too long?

WebCan waiting too long cause a false positive pregnancy test? Evaporation lines If you let the pregnancy test sit too long and don't read the results in the time indicated in the packaging instructions, you might actually get a false positive result. This is because evaporated urine can leave a faint line that appears to be a positive result. Web4. Your pregnancy test is expired or faulty. If your pregnancy test is expired, it might give a false negative result. This is because the antibodies in the test that react to hCG hormones slowly evaporate over time — eventually there will be too few antibodies to accurately sense hCG. You should always check the expiration date on a ...
